PER CURIAM.

A jury awarded plaintiffs/appellees compensatory and punitive damages for appellants' publication of defamatory newspaper articles concerning appellees' business and personal activities. After a poll of the jury disclosed that not all the jurors were in agreement on the award of punitive damages, the trial court struck that portion of the verdict. The trial court entered judgment accordingly.
